In the opening days of Fortnite's mythology-themed Chapter 5 Season 2, a player stumbled upon an unintended animation loop tied to the Wings of Icarus item — one that dissolved the item's built-in limits and granted indefinite, weapon-enabled flight. Shared swiftly on Reddit, the discovery rippled through a community that understands, perhaps better than most, how fragile the social contract of fair play truly is.
